the given equation is

x = 6 Cos (6πt + π/2)

Compare with standard equation

x = A cos (2πft + Ф)

where, A is the amplitude, f is he frequency and Ф is the phase difference.

(a) by the comparison, the frequency is

2πf = 6π

f = 3 Hz

(b) Time period is defined as the reciprocal of frequency.

T = 1/ f

T = 1/3 second = 0.33 second

(c) Amplitude, A = 6

(d) phase, Ф =  π/2 = 1.57 radian

(e) put t = 0.350 s

x = 6 cos (6 π x 0.350 +  π/2)

x = 6 cos (2.6 π)

x = - 1.854
